Description

This form is a Quitclaim Deed with a retained Enhanced Life Estate where the Grantor is an individual and the Grantees are three individuals. Grantor conveys the property to Grantees subject to an enhanced retained life estate. The Grantor retains the right to sell, encumber, mortgage or otherwise impair the interest Grantees might receive in the future, without joinder or notice to Grantees, with the exception of the right to transfer the property by will. Grantees are required to survive the Grantor in order to receive the real property. This deed complies with all state statutory laws.

Concord California Enhanced Life Estate or Lady Bird Quitclaim Deed: A Comprehensive Guide In Concord, California, the concept of an Enhanced Life Estate or Lady Bird Quitclaim Deed can provide individuals with a unique estate planning tool. This specific type of deed allows an owner, also known as the granter, to transfer their property to three individuals, typically family members or loved ones, while retaining certain rights and privileges during their lifetime. This article delves into the intricacies and varying types of Concord California Enhanced Life Estate or Lady Bird Quitclaim Deed, shedding light on their benefits and potential considerations. Lady Bird Quitclaim Deed, also referred to as an Enhanced Life Estate or an Enhanced Lady Bird Deed, is named after the former First Lady, Lady Bird Johnson, who utilized a similar mechanism to transfer property. This arrangement allows the granter to retain absolute control over their property during their lifetime while simultaneously providing the named individuals, commonly referred to as grantees, with a seamless transition of ownership upon the granter's passing, avoiding the need for probate. Key Features and Benefits: 1. Retained Control: The granter retains full control, including the ability to sell, mortgage, or modify the property without needing the grantees' consent during their lifetime. 2. Property Avoids Probate: By utilizing the Lady Bird Quitclaim Deed, the property transfers seamlessly to the grantees upon the granter's death, bypassing probate proceedings and associated expenses. 3. Medicaid Planning: The retained control of the property may aid in qualifying for Medicaid benefits, as the property will not be considered as part of the granter's assets.
